Lewis Hamilton penalised for Max Verstappen incident in qualifying - Follow live F1 reaction from Monaco as Norris steals pole position from Charles Leclerc at the death
Norris starts from the very front of the F1 grid for the first time since the season-opening Australian Grand Prix after sealing a crucial pole position at Monaco. The McLaren driver will be joined on the front row by home hero Charles Leclerc, who had topped every session going into qualifying in his Ferrari.

Lando Norris put Formula One champions McLaren on pole position for the Monaco Grand Prix in track record time on Saturday with Ferrari's Charles Leclerc alongside on the front row for his home race.
